Market Context

Escalade Incorporated (ESCA) has recently been trading near $18.46, reflecting a modest 0.83% decline in this session. The stock continues to oscillate within a defined range, with support at $17.54 and resistance near $19.38. Volume patterns have been relatively subdued in recent weeks, indicating a lack of strong directional conviction among market participants. This light trading activity suggests that investors are adopting a wait-and-see approach, potentially awaiting clearer catalysts from the broader sporting goods and recreation sector. Sector positioning remains mixed. While consumer discretionary spending has shown resilience, inflationary pressures and shifting leisure preferences may be creating headwinds for outdoor recreation names like Escalade. The company's exposure to basketball, archery, and game tables positions it in a niche that could benefit from seasonal trends, but recent trading suggests limited upside momentum. What appears to be driving the stock is a combination of technical consolidation and macro uncertainty. The stock has been holding above the support level, which may provide a floor, but has failed to challenge resistance repeatedly. Without a clear sector-wide tailwind or company-specific catalyst, the price action reflects a cautious equilibrium. Market participants are likely monitoring consumer spending data and any updates on Escalade's product demand trends for the upcoming months. Technical Analysis

Escalade’s price action in recent weeks has shown a clear consolidation pattern, with the stock oscillating between well-defined technical boundaries. The current level near $18.46 places it roughly midway between the established support at $17.54 and resistance at $19.38, suggesting that neither bulls nor bears have seized full control. On the daily chart, the stock recently bounced off the $17.54 support zone on above-average volume, indicating that buyers are defending that level. However, each rally toward the $19.38 resistance has been met with selling pressure, capping upside momentum. From a trend perspective, the shares are trading below both the 50-day and 200-day moving averages, reflecting a medium-term bearish bias. Momentum indicators such as the RSI have been oscillating in the mid‑40s range—neutral but tilted slightly to the downside. The MACD line remains below its signal line, though the histogram has shown signs of narrowing, hinting that downward momentum may be waning. A decisive move above $19.38 would likely signal a breakout from this range, while a breakdown below $17.54 could open the door to further declines. Volume has been relatively subdued during this consolidation, typical of a market awaiting a catalyst. Overall, Escalade appears to be at a technical inflection point, with the direction of the next significant move hinging on whether support or resistance gives way first. Outlook

Looking ahead, Escalade Incorporated faces a period of possible range-bound movement, with the stock currently trading between established support at $17.54 and resistance near $19.38. A sustained hold above the $18 area could indicate underlying stability, while a break below support might invite renewed selling pressure toward lower levels. Conversely, a push through resistance would likely require a catalyst, such as stronger-than-anticipated consumer demand or operational improvements. Key factors that could influence future performance include consumer discretionary spending trends, given the company's exposure to recreational products, and the broader economic environment—particularly interest rate trajectories and inflation data. Supply chain dynamics and input costs also remain variables worth monitoring, as they could affect margins. Market sentiment toward small-cap stocks, along with sector-specific tailwinds or headwinds, may additionally play a role. Without recent earnings data available, the near-term outlook hinges on macro conditions and any forthcoming corporate announcements. Traders and investors may watch for volume confirmation on moves near these technical levels, as low-volume breakouts could prove unreliable. Overall, the stock appears to be in a consolidation phase, and a clearer directional bias may emerge once price action decisively exits the current range.
